Transaction 075ee3e0cd60c04bc380d61d5f7f13b2bc7c41cf574d63869a0ee991a1818011

1 Input
2 Outputs
  • 075ee3e0cd60c04bc380d61d5f7f13b2bc7c41cf574d63869a0ee991a1818011:0
  • value  2369944202
    address  33ddiT6eo9ywt167Y4NfDtcvwWb4gEQGAv
  • 075ee3e0cd60c04bc380d61d5f7f13b2bc7c41cf574d63869a0ee991a1818011:1
  • value  1100000
    address  3J3Brjw4fTFYTEJbftD8bXyPRseNhsq8mQ